The primary source for flash files is the Perkins secured website, known as PTMI (Perkins Technical Marketing Information). Access to PTMI is typically restricted to authorized Perkins dealers, distributors, and service providers. To find a flash file, the technician enters the engine serial number into PTMI, which returns the correct flash file part number and, in most cases, provides the file for download.

In certain industrial applications, fleet managers may need to alter an engine's configuration. This could include changing the rated horsepower, adjusting the engine speed governor, or modifying torque curves for a new attachment. These changes require authorized interlock or configuration flash files. 4. Emissions System Calibration

For difficult intermittent faults that may be caused by a faulty ECM, Perkins offers a “Test ECM Mode” feature. A standard ECM can be installed temporarily as a test unit, flashed with the correct software, and operated for a 24‑hour countdown period. If the test ECM resolves the fault, the original ECM is confirmed to be faulty. If not, the technician looks elsewhere for the root cause. Notably, once an engine serial number is programmed into an ECM under normal (non‑test) operation, that ECM can never be used as a test ECM again.
